Tar roof repair services involve the inspection, maintenance, and restoration of flat or low-sloped roofs covered with tar-based materials. These services typically include patching leaks, resealing seams, and replacing damaged sections to ensure the roof remains weather-resistant.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the tar surface, identify areas of deterioration, and perform necessary repairs to extend the roof’s lifespan and prevent further damage. Proper tar roof repair helps maintain the integrity of the roof structure and protects the property interior from water intrusion.

Many common problems can be addressed through tar roof repair, including cracks, blisters, and punctures that develop over time due to exposure to weather elements. Aging roofs may experience deterioration of the tar coating, leading to leaks or weakened areas.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ive and costly damage, such as water leaks, mold growth, or structural issues. Service providers also offer maintenance options to help homeowners keep their tar roofs in good condition, especially in regions with frequent storms or heavy rainfall.

Tar roof repair services are often used on commercial buildings, apartment complexes, and residential properties with flat or low-slope roofs. These types of roofs are common in urban areas and in buildings where a traditional pitched roof isn’t practical. Homeowners with flat roofs on garages, additions, or porches may also seek these services. The overview below groups typical Tar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or fixes like patching leaks or replacing shingles typ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Moderate Repairs - more extensive repairs, such as replacing sections of the roof or addressing multiple leaks, often range from $600 to $2,000. These projects are common for homeowners needing significant repairs but not full replacement.

Full Roof Replacement - replacing an entire tar roof generally costs between $3,000 and $8,000, with larger or more complex projects reaching higher prices. Most replacements fall into the middle of this range, while very large projects can exceed $10,000.

Complex or Large-Scale Projects - large or intricate repairs, including extensive tear-offs or multiple layered roofs, can cost $8,000 and above. These projects are less frequent but are handled by local contractors for comprehensive solutions.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What signs indicate a tar roof needs repair? Common signs include visible cracks, blistering, water leaks, or damaged areas on the roof surface that suggest repairs may be necessary.

What types of damages can local contractors fix on tar roofs? They can address issues such as cracks, punctures, blisters, membrane deterioration, and areas affected by weather-related wear and tear.

How do professionals typically approach tar roof repairs? Service providers usually inspect the roof, identify damaged sections, and apply appropriate patching, sealing, or membrane reinforcement techniques.

Are tar roof repairs suitable for all types of buildings? Tar roof repair services are generally suitable for commercial, industrial, and some residential flat roof structures that utilize tar-based roofing systems.
